John J. Callaghan is a scholar working on Surgery, Orthopedics and Sports Medicine and Rheumatology. According to data from OpenAlex, John J. Callaghan has authored 415 papers receiving a total of 20.7k indexed citations (citations by other indexed papers that have themselves been cited), including 366 papers in Surgery, 24 papers in Orthopedics and Sports Medicine and 18 papers in Rheumatology. Recurrent topics in John J. Callaghan's work include Orthopaedic implants and arthroplasty (289 papers), Total Knee Arthroplasty Outcomes (273 papers) and Orthopedic Infections and Treatments (180 papers). John J. Callaghan is often cited by papers focused on Orthopaedic implants and arthroplasty (289 papers), Total Knee Arthroplasty Outcomes (273 papers) and Orthopedic Infections and Treatments (180 papers). John J. Callaghan collaborates with scholars based in United States, United Kingdom and Canada. John J. Callaghan's co-authors include Richard C. Johnston, Devon D. Goetz, Andrew J. Pugely, Thomas D. Brown, Douglas R. Pedersen, Yubo Gao, Steve S. Liu, Nicholas A. Bedard, Christopher T. Martin and Patrick M. Sullivan and has published in prestigious journals such as JAMA, Journal of Bone and Joint Surgery and Radiology.
